【摘要】:ISO13366-2|IDF148-2:2006givesguidanceontheoperatingconditionsforcountingsomaticcells,inbothrawandchemicallypreservedmilk,usingfluoro-opto-electronicsomaticcellcountersinwhicheitherarotatingdisctechniqueorflowcytometryisappliedinthecountingsection.

【摘要】:ThisInternationalStandarddefinesmethodsofmeas-uringandreportingshockandvibrationdataforshock-andvibration-sensitiveequipment(inoperatingandnon-operatingmodes)inbuildings.Theshockandvi-brationdataobtainedareusedtoestablishadatabase.Tofacilitatecomparisonofdata(e.g.comparisonofshockandvibrationlevelsmeasuredindifferentcoun-triesonequipmentfromdifferentmanufacturers),adatabasereportingsystemisdiscussed.Thereportingsystempresentedwillaidintheestablishmentoflim-itingvaluesforspecificequipmentandalsoforclassi-ficationoftheirenvironmentalconditions.ThetypesofshockandvibrationconsideredinthisIn-ternationalStandardarethosetransmittedfromfloors,tables,walls,ceilingsortheisolationsystemtoaunitofequipment.Thevibrationandshockresponseofindividualmechanicalorelectronicpartsinsidetheunitarenotconsidered.Theclassificationsystemofenvironmentalconditionsestablishedfromthedatabaseshouldserveasaguideforthosewhoconstruct,manufactureanduseshock-andvibration-sensitiveequipmentandforbuildingcontractors.Thetypesofsensitiveequipmentenvis-agedinclude:a)stationarycomputersystems(includingtheperi-pherals);b)stationarytelecommunicationequipment;c)stationarylaboratoryinstruments,suchaselec-tronmicroscopes,massspectrometers,gaschromatographs,lasersandX-rayapparatusofgeneralcharacter;d)mechanicalhigh-precisioninstruments(tools),suchasequipmentformicroelectronicproduc-tion;e)opticalhigh-precisioninstruments,photo-repro-ductioninstrumentsandE-beams;f)electromechanicalsystemsintraintrafficcontrolcentres;g)securityequipment(firedetection)andequipmentforaccesscontrol.ThetypesofshockandvibrationconsideredinthisInternationalStandardcanbegeneratedby:a)externalsources(e.g.trafficorbuildingandcon-structionactivitiessuchasblasting,pilingandvi-bratorycompaction);thevibrationresponsetosonicboomsandacousticexcitationsisalsoin-cluded;b)equipmentforindooruse,suchaspunchpresses,forginghammers,rotaryequipment(e.g.aircom-pressors,air-conditionerpumps)andheavyequipmenttransportedoroperatedinsideabuilding;c)humanactivitiesinconnectionwiththeserviceoroperationoftheequipment;d)naturalsources,suchasearthquakes,waterandwind;e)internalsources;i.e.vibrationgeneratedbytheequipmentitself.Thefrequencyrangeofinterestis0,5Hzto250Hz.(Thefrequencyrangeofinterestforearthquake-inducedvibrationis0,5Hzto35Hz.)Normallythedominantfrequenciesarelessthan100Hz,becausetheyrepresenttheresponseoftheelementsofthebuilding.Thevibrationamplitudeanddurationdependmainlyuponthesource,itsdistancefromthesensitiveequip-mentandtheresponseoftheelementsofthebuild-ingsupportingthesensitiveequipment.Expressedintermsofparticlevelocity,whichistheparameterusedcurrentlyinbuildingvibrationevaluation,thevaluesareintherangeof10m/sto2×10m/s.Thevibrationvaluesofinterestfortransientandcon-tinuousvibrationfromdifferentsourcesaregivenforinformationinannexB.
